Impact investing refers to a general investment strategy that helps investors make investments with the intention of generating positive, measurable social and environmental impact. This investment is also shown as a company's commitment to corporate social responsibility. The impact investing is used to generate some beneficial financial returns. The main types of impact investing markets and illustrative sectors are education, healthcare, housing, agriculture, environment, clean energy access, climate change, and others. The education market involves the provision of capital to educational institutes, students, and parents of students to provide educational opportunities. Impact investing offers expanding education opportunities for children and adults in developing countries by promoting investors to invest in public and private education institutes to provide good education and to fulfill the demand and supply gap in education. The impact investing market size has grown rapidly in recent years. It will grow from $629.07 billion in 2025 to $748.35 billion in 2026 at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 19.0%. The growth in the historic period can be attributed to rising awareness of social responsibility investing, growth of sustainable finance initiatives, increasing participation of development finance institutions, expansion of private equity impact funds, growing investor focus on long-term value creation.What Is The Impact Investing Market Growth Forecast?
The impact investing market size is expected to see rapid growth in the next few years. It will grow to $1541.85 billion in 2030 at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 19.8%. The growth in the forecast period can be attributed to increasing regulatory support for sustainable finance, expansion of climate and social impact funds, rising demand for transparent impact reporting, growing integration of technology in impact assessment, increasing participation from mainstream asset managers. For instance, in December 2023, Amundi, a France-based asset management company launched Amundi Ambition Agri-Agro investment strategy which is getting underway with a substantial $140.43 million (€130 million) commitment from Amundi's parent company. The strategy is a private debt impact investment approach tailored to support European enterprises within the agricultural and agri-food sectors, with a specific focus on facilitating their transition toward sustainable, low-carbon models. This strategy is dedicated to financing companies that are dedicated to preserving natural resources, fostering food sovereignty, and embracing environmentally conscious practices in their operations.What Are Latest Mergers And Acquisitions In The Impact Investing Market?
